multibank exchange group vs AccentForex - Headquarters And Year Of Founding
multibank exchange group was founded in 2015 and has its head office in Cyprus.
AccentForex was founded in 2010 and has its head office in Vanuatu.
What is the minimum deposit for AccentForex or multibank exchange group
The minimum deposit for multibank exchange group is $250.
The minimum deposit for AccentForex is $50.

multibank exchange group vs AccentForex - Regulation And Licencing In More Detail
multibank exchange group is regulated by Financial Conduct Authority (FCA), Australian Securities and Investment Commission (ASIC), Dubai Financial Services Authority (DFSA), Pepperstone Markets Limited is incorporated in The Bahamas (number 177174 B), Licensed by the Securities Commission of The Bahamas (SCB) number SIA-F282.
AccentForex is regulated by Vanuatu Financial Services Commission (VFSC).

Compare multibank exchange group vs AccentForex Commission And Fees
multibank exchange group and AccentForex are online brokerage platforms, and most online brokerages charge lower prices than traditional brokerages tend to charge. The reason for this is that the companies of online trading platforms are scaled better. That is, an online broker is not necessarily affected by the amount of customers they have.
But this doesn't mean that online brokers don't charge any fees. They charge prices of varying rates for a variety of services to earn money. There are primarily three different types of penalties for this objective.
The first sort of fees to keep an eye out for are trading fees. Whenever you make a genuine trade, like buying a stock or an ETF, you are billed trading fees. In these instances, you're paying a spread, funding rate, or a commission. The sorts of trading charges and the prices differ from broker to broker.
Commissions could be fixed or determined by the traded quantity. On the flip side, a spread denotes the gap between the buying and selling price. Funding or overnight rates are those who are billed when you maintain a leveraged position for more than a day.
Apart from trading fees, online brokers also bill non-trading fees. These are dependent on the activities you undertake in your accounts. They're billed for operations like depositing money, not investing for long periods, or withdrawals.
